Variant summary
Our verdict is Likely benign. Variant got -5 ACMG points: 0P and 5B. BS1_SupportingBS2
The NM_002047.4(GARS1):āc.2159A>Cā(p.Glu720Ala)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000684 in 1,608,106 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. E720V) has been classified as Uncertain significance.

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Aug 23, 2021 | The c.2159A>C (p.E720A) alteration is located in exon 17 (coding exon 17) of the GARS gene. This alteration results from a A to C substitution at nucleotide position 2159, causing the glutamic acid (E) at amino acid position 720 to be replaced by an alanine (A).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
